Product Specification :-
Type :- MCCB (Moulded Case Circuit Breaker)
Make :- Merlin Gerin
Ampere :- 125A
Pole :- 4P
Model :- NKF250C-4P
Condition :- Refurbished
Breaking Capacity :- 35 kA
Voltage :- 415V AC
Frequency :- 50-60 Hz

FAQ's of MERLIN GERIN (NKF250C-4P) 125A 4P MCCB:
Q: How does the NKF250C-4P MCCB provide circuit protection?
A: The device uses a fixed thermal and magnetic trip unit. The thermal element protects against long-term overloads, while the magnetic mechanism safeguards circuits from sudden short circuits, ensuring safe and dependable power distribution.
Q: What are the installation options for this circuit breaker?
A: The NKF250C-4P is panel-mounted and uses screw-type terminals for straightforward and secure connections, making it suitable for integration into industrial control and distribution panels.
Q: Where can the NKF250C-4P MCCB be used effectively?
A: It is well-suited for three-phase power systems in industrial and commercial facilities, particularly where high breaking capacity and reliable overload protection are required in harsh environmental conditions.
Q: What benefits does the C Curve characteristic provide?
A: C Curve breakers are designed to trip at currents between 5 to 10 times the rated current, providing reliable protection for loads that experience moderate inrush currents, such as small motors and fluorescent lighting circuits.
Q: How long does the electrical and mechanical life of the MCCB last?
A: The MCCB is rated for 3,000 electrical cycles and up to 10,000 mechanical operations, ensuring reliable performance over years of service in demanding environments.
Q: What is the process for maintaining this circuit breaker?
A: Routine maintenance primarily involves periodic tightening of screw-type terminals, checking for external damage, and verifying trip unit function according to manufacturer guidelines, all of which can be performed without removing the device from its mounted position.
